The Connecticut State Police have announced the line of duty death of Trooper First Class Aaron Pelletier #536 of Troop H-Hartford.

TFC Pelletier was conducting a traffic stop on I-84 East in Southington, just before exit 31, at approximately 2:36 p.m. this afternoon when he was struck by a passing vehicle from the outside of his patrol car, which then left the scene of the accident.

TFC Pelletier suffered fatal injuries and was pronounced dead at the scene.

The fleeing driver was located a short time later and is currently in custody.

Governor Ned Lamont has ordered the U.S. and state flags in Connecticut to be flown at half-staff, effective immediately, in honor of CSP TFC Pelletier.

Hook & Ladder firefighters will take the flag down from the Main Street flagpole within an hour.

Flags must remain at low altitude until sunset on the as-yet-undetermined day of the funeral.
